Address

DAyDWjhqP15o627kesqdkYvcHtwgKz49K5Copy

Total Received

3774624.89445137 DOGE

Total Sent

3774532.60278618 DOGE

№ Transactions

145

Final Balance

92.29166519 DOGE

Transactions
Filter